Walt Disney World is giving Annual Passholders more freedom to visit the theme parks without planning quite as far ahead.
Disney has added two new dates to its September 2026 “good to go” calendar. That designation means eligible Annual Passholders won’t need to make a theme park reservation before visiting on those days.
The latest change affects September 8 and September 10, giving Passholders two more opportunities to bypass the reservation requirement this week.

Reservations Won’t Be Required on Two New Dates
On Tuesday, September 8, and Thursday, September 10, eligible Annual Passholders can visit any of Walt Disney World’s four theme parks without first securing a reservation.
That includes Magic Kingdom, EPCOT, Disney’s Hollywood Studios, and Disney’s Animal Kingdom.
Disney is also making the dates available across all four Annual Passholder tiers.
Good to go days don’t permanently remove the reservation system. Instead, Disney selects individual dates when Passholders can enter without one.
That makes the program particularly valuable when Disney adds dates on relatively short notice.
September Now Has Four Good to Go Days
Disney had already offered Passholders two good to go days earlier this month.
September 2 and September 3 were previously designated as reservation-free dates. Disney has now followed those with September 8 and September 10.
That brings September’s current total to four good to go days.
The number could still grow.
Disney has said it will continue adding good to go days to the calendar, so Passholders shouldn’t necessarily assume that a date currently requiring a reservation will stay that way.
